All Our Hidden Gifts is a contemporary fantasy novel intertwining tarot magic and personal discovery, following a teenage girl who uncovers supernatural abilities while navigating complex friendships and a mysterious, shifting world.

¿Cuál Es El Hidden Figures Reparto Completo Por Personajes?

5 Answers2025-12-28 13:02:11

Vaya, si te interesa el reparto por personajes de 'Hidden Figures', te dejo acá la lista de los papeles principales y quién los interpreta, porque esa película merece que conozcas bien quién es quién.

Principales:
- Taraji P. Henson — Katherine G. Johnson (matemática, una de las protagonistas reales)
- Octavia Spencer — Dorothy Vaughan (supervisora y programadora autodidacta)
- Janelle Monáe — Mary Jackson (aspirante a ingeniera)
- Kevin Costner — Al Harrison (jefe en el centro de la NASA)
- Kirsten Dunst — Vivian Mitchell (directiva de la oficina de personal)
- Jim Parsons — Paul Stafford (ingeniero de la oficina técnica)
- Mahershala Ali — Coronel James 'Jim' Johnson (oficial que aparece en escenas clave)
- Aldis Hodge — Levi Jackson (esposo de Mary)
- Glen Powell — John Glenn (astronauta famoso)

Hay muchos otros intérpretes en roles secundarios y de apoyo que ayudan a darle textura a la historia, pero si lo que buscas son los nombres ligados a los personajes que mueven la trama, esos son los principales. Do Hidden Messages Exist In The Bts Dna Lyrics Translations?

3 Answers2025-08-24 12:45:11

My brain immediately goes to the music video and that fluorescent thread of double-helix imagery — it feels like an invitation to read deeper, so yes, there are layers, but not all of them are secret codes. When you compare the original Korean of 'DNA' with English translations, a lot gets reshaped: Korean sentence endings, particle nuance, and poetic compression mean translators must choose fluency over literalness. That choice creates room for what fans call 'hidden messages' — subtle wordplay, doubled meanings, and cultural references that show up only if you look at the Hangul, the Romanization, or the etymology of a word.

On top of that, BTS and their writers like to craft lines that work on multiple levels — scientific-sounding metaphors about genes and fate in 'DNA' are layered with love-as-destiny imagery. Some lines include homophones or Sino-Korean roots that English can't replicate, so different translations emphasize different facets. I’ve spent evenings comparing official HYBE translations, fan translations, and line-by-line notes on sites like Genius; the differences can feel like secret doors even when they're just natural translation choices.

If you want to chase the hidden stuff, start with the Korean lyrics, then read at least three independent translations, check translator notes, and peek at interviews or lyric booklets. Some 'messages' are intentional metaphors and callbacks to their wider storytelling, while others are just the delightful noise of bilingual fans riffing on ambiguity — both are part of the fun, and both deepen how you hear the song.

What Hidden Symbols Appear In Game Of Thrones Episodes?

4 Answers2025-08-25 04:16:46

When I rewatch 'Game of Thrones' I always get pulled into the smaller visual signals the show hides in plain sight. The direwolf motifs around Winterfell, for example, aren't just decoration — they're reminders of identity and family that pop up on banners, bedcovers, and even in snow patterns. Similarly, ravens and the recurring image of the three-eyed bird show up as both messenger and myth: ravens deliver news, but the three-eyed version gestures at memory, fate, and the unseen forces tugging on characters' choices.

Color and material are another layer of secret storytelling. Lannister gold and crimson, Stark grey and winter-white, and Targaryen blacks and reds show shifting allegiances in clothing and lighting. The Iron Throne itself, made of swords, is a constant visual shorthand for power forged by violence. Small accessories matter too — that 'Hand of the King' pin, Valyrian steel gleam, or a patched sigil on a shield often tell you who holds power without a line of dialogue.

I still catch tiny details like a weirwood face glimpsed in a throne-room mirror or a candle's flame flickering a beat before a major reveal. Those little things riff on the show's bigger themes: identity, legacy, prophecy, and the cost of power. If you like treasure-hunting in shows, grab a snack and pause the frame around important conversations — there's a lot more hidden language in the background than you'd expect.
